WebWhat are the IRS rules for a 1031 exchange? These are the rules for a 1031 exchange at a glance: Needs to be like-kind property; Must be the same taxpayer; Needs to be … WebDec 29, 2024 · The purpose of a 1031 exchange is to defer your tax gains when you sell an investment property by purchasing another like-kind property. Internal Revenue Code 1031 allows you to do this through a deferment process in which all of your gains are reinvested into a new property instead of taxed.

WebJul 31, 2024 · A 1031 exchange isn’t just for a solo investor seeking to defer capital gains taxes on the sale of a commercial investment property.. The Internal Revenue Service allows like-kind exchanges for any taxpaying entity that wants to exchange one investment property for another, including S corporations, C corps, partnerships, LLCs, and trusts.There are …
